#6332fa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#6332fa is composed of 38.8% red, 19.6% green and 98%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 60.4% cyan, 80% magenta, 0% yellow and 2% black. It has a hue angle of 254.7 degrees, a saturation of 95.2% and a lightness of 58.8%. #6332fa color hex could be obtained by blending #c664ff with #0000f5. Closest websafe color is: #6633ff.

#6332fa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#6332fa has RGB values of R:99, G:50, B:250 and CMYK values of C:0.6, M:0.8, Y:0, K:0.02. Its decimal value is 6501114.

Shades and Tints of #6332fa
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010006 is the darkest color, while #f5f1ff is the lightest one.

Tones of #6332fa
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#949399 is the less saturated color, while #6332fa is the most saturated one.
